Spray Booth Fiberglass Filter – 25″ x 300′ Exhaust Media

Catch paint overspray with economical fiberglass filters. Comprised of 2 layers – loose fiberglass and a solid sealed surface, paint overspray is entrapped before it enters your ductwork or into the environment.

Product comes in a 25″ width and in a roll 300′ in length

Pro Tips for Best Results

  • Install with the sealed surface facing the upward side of the airflow.
  • Regularly monitor the filter for saturation to maintain optimal performance.
  • Replace the filter as needed to ensure consistent filtration efficiency.
  • Store unused filter rolls in a clean, dry environment to prevent damage.
